LongDescription#@#NA#@@#Cleaning Instructions#@#Unplug unit and remove milk cartons. Wash interior with mild soap and warm water; scrub wire racks and drain area. Clean condenser coils every 3 months with a brush or vacuum. Wipe stainless exterior with non-abrasive cleaner, rinse, and dry. Inspect door seals and hinges; tighten fasteners and replace worn gaskets. Defrost per electronic control and ensure unit is dry before reconnecting power.
